Ett blygsamt radikalt förslag för att fixa multitasking i iPad/iPhone OS

Även om tillkännagivandet av Apples iPad har mött den typiska blandningen av hyperboliskt beröm och hyperbolisk kritik (ingen kan prata vettigt om det), har det funnits ett konsekvent klagomål som de flesta håller med om är giltigt: en enhet som är så kraftfull bör kunna ha någon form av göra flera saker samtidigt. Men jag tror att jag har svaret.

För många appar är beroende av varandra
Missförstå mig inte - det är helt logiskt att iPad fungerar annorlunda än en vanlig dator. Att göra applikationer enbart i helskärmsläge är mycket mer lämpligt för en beröringsdriven än att använda överlappande fönster som kan ändras. Men det här metoden med en enda uppgift för datorer har allvarliga begränsningar. Tänk på Apples egna sidor för iPad. Även om de verkar som program som fungerar i ren isolering, gör de det verkligen inte. När du skriver en artikel hittar du ofta behovet av att duka online för att kontrollera fakta, ladda ner nya bilder och sedan gå tillbaka till att skriva. Detsamma gäller Keynote. Även den nuvarande iPhone är så här, varför Twitter -appar vanligtvis har inbyggda webbläsare för att läsa länkar.

Förutom applikationer som har ömsesidigt beroende (som vilken kreativitetsapplikation och Safari som helst) finns det applikationer som helt enkelt inte är vettiga att köra enbart själva. Det är med god anledning att Apple tillåter att iPod -applikationen körs i bakgrunden på min iPhone - jag kommer nästan aldrig att aktivt använda appen annat än för att välja en låt. Annars spelar den bara min musik medan jag antingen använder en annan app eller håller telefonen i fickan. Det är löjligt att jag inte kan göra detsamma för Pandora eller Last.fm. På samma sätt finns det ingen anledning att Skype ska sluta fungera när jag trycker på hemknappen - Apple gör det möjligt att använda din telefon medan du ringer en klar fördel med iPhone.

Samtidigt har Apple helt rätt i att traditionell multitasking på smartphones är en katastrof. Det finns inget snabbare sätt att riva batterilivslängd och prestanda än att få fyra eller fem appar igång samtidigt på en Droid. Så vad är svaret? Glöm applikationer och bli seriös med att tillhandahålla tjänster på systemnivå.

Tjänster kan vara allestädes närvarande, kraftfulla och lätta
Svaret för iPad är varken fullständig multitasking eller ingen multitasking av något slag. Svaret är att klassificera en viss typ av applikation som en Service som kan användas från en annan app. Mac OS X gör detta med begränsad effekt (sett ovan), NeXTStep gjorde det bättre, men huvudsaken är en kontextuell, användbar funktion som inte finns i den primära applikationen. Tänk dig att appar för primär användning (tänk iWork-nivå) är utformade med en knapp märkt "Tjänster" som du kan trycka som visar en ruta som visar alla tillgängliga program och uppgifter som kan köras parallellt med den. Det skulle då instansera tjänsten som en widget på sidan av skärmen, upp till två åt gången. (Du kan tänka dig iPhone Safari och Pandora båda samtidigt, till exempel). Om du vill byta lista håller du sedan hemknappen nedtryckt för att öppna stängningsrutor i det övre vänstra hörnet.

I grund och botten skulle det tillåta enkel uppgift att kännas som multi-tasking samtidigt som det är betydligt mer elegant än ett konventionellt multi-tasking-tillvägagångssätt. Jag kan inte tänka mig ett scenario där jag skulle behöva ha både helskärmsversionen av Pages och helskärmsversionen av Kalender-appen öppen samtidigt. Jag kan tänka mig dussintals där jag skulle behöva hela sidor och widgetstorlekalender.

Vad tror du? Skulle detta uppfylla de flesta av dina iPad multitasking behov?

Senaste blogginlägget

Apple TV+ kommer till Samsung Smart TV
October 21, 2021

Apple TV+ kommer till Samsung Smart TVApple TV+ kan ha 26 miljoner betalande abonnemang till 2025; 2,6 miljoner för närvarandeFoto: AppleDu behöver...

| Cult of Mac
October 21, 2021

Sonys pico -projektor ger en stor, ljus bildSonys $ 350 MP-CL1 Pico-projektor är liten och lätt att använda.Foto: Leander Kahney/Cult of MacDu bör ...

Hur man extraherar text från JPEG -skärmdumpar på iPhone
October 21, 2021

Har du någonsin tagit ett foto av en tidningssida eller tagit en skärmdump av text och önskat att du bara kunde kopiera och klistra in den som vilk...